2. Setup
2.1 What's in the Box
- 1 x T80 Gaming Mouse
- 1 x Instruction Manual
2.2 Connecting Your Mouse
- Unpack the zelotes T80 Gaming Mouse and the instruction manual from the box.
- Locate an available USB port on your computer (Laptop, PC, Mac).
- Plug the USB connector of the mouse into the USB port.
- The mouse is plug-and-play and should be automatically recognized by your operating system (Windows 11/10/8/7, Mac OS). No additional drivers are typically required for basic functionality.
For advanced customization of buttons and lighting, please refer to the manufacturer's website for any available software downloads.
3. Operating Instructions
3.1 Button Functions
The zelotes T80 Gaming Mouse features 7 programmable buttons designed for enhanced gaming and productivity.

- Left Button (1): Standard left-click function.
- Right Button (2): Standard right-click function.
- Middle Button / Scroll Wheel (3): Scrolls up/down and acts as a middle-click button.
- Forward Button (4): Navigates forward in web browsers or file explorers.
- Backward Button (5): Navigates backward in web browsers or file explorers.
- Sensitivity Adjustment (DPI) Button (6): Cycles through DPI settings.
- Quick Fire Button (7): Equipped for rapid firing, allowing continuous shooting with a single press (functions as a double-click by default).
3.2 DPI Adjustment
The mouse offers 5 adjustable DPI settings to match your preference for gaming or office work. Use the Sensitivity Adjustment (DPI) Button (6) to cycle through the following settings:
- 1000 DPI
- 1600 DPI
- 2400 DPI
- 3200 DPI
- 7200 DPI

4. Maintenance
- Keep the mouse clean by wiping it with a soft, dry cloth.
- Avoid exposing the mouse to extreme temperatures, direct sunlight, or liquids.
- Do not attempt to disassemble the mouse, as this may void the warranty.
5. Troubleshooting
- Mouse not responding: Ensure the USB cable is securely plugged into the computer. Try a different USB port or restart your computer.
- Cursor movement is erratic: Clean the optical sensor on the bottom of the mouse. Ensure you are using the mouse on a suitable surface (e.g., a mouse pad).
- LED lights not working: Check if the mouse is properly connected. Some operating systems or software might interfere with lighting controls.
6. Specifications
| Feature | Description |
|---|---|
| Product Dimensions | 5.12 x 4.09 x 1.77 inches |
| Item Weight | 5.5 ounces |
| Model Number | T80 |
| Brand | zelotes |
| Color | Black |
| Connectivity Technology | USB (Wired) |
| Movement Detection Technology | Optical |
| DPI Settings | 1000/1600/2400/3200/7200 DPI (5 adjustable levels) |
| Buttons | 7 (Programmable, including Quick Fire Button) |
| Special Feature | Ergonomic Design, LED Illumination, Sweat-resistant, Anti-slip |
| Compatibility | Windows 11/10/8/7, Mac OS |
